Project Overview

GEN7 brings high-tech New Tech to the heart of Silicon Valley.

When LeyVa Middle School joined the New Tech Network, ESD wanted to create a small school-within-a-school, giving the new Bulldog Tech facility a modern identity that meshed aesthetically with the traditional campus. To support project-based learning, AMS double-sized classrooms and embedded cutting-edge technology for collaborative learning. Large open floorplans are configured for cross-disciplinary programming, equipped with integrated media and large interactive white boards that support a variety of learning activities. Natural light, automated climate control and fresh, filtered air enhance student health, comfort and productivity, providing an inspiring 21st century learning space that meets the District’s sustainability goals.

  • Sustainability, flexibility and creativity supports modern learning
  • Large low-E windows and Solatubes save energy with daylighting
  • Adaptive design permits easy expansion for future growth
